The Founder
Grand Seiko Founder.jpg

At first not so much a brand as the pursuit of an ideal, Grand Seiko shares its founder with the broader Seiko family - Mr. Kinto Hattori. After establishing the company in the late 19th century, Hattori gradually integrated two specialist watchmaking factories: first, in Tokyo in 1937; and then in northern Iwate in 1959. 

Since then, the two facilities have developed a healthy internal rivalry; and are now the custodians of Grand Seiko’s mechanical and ‘Spring Drive’ timepieces - known as Morioka Seiko Instruments and Seiko Epson respectively.
